Obsessive-compulsive disorder
Obsessive-compulsive behavior is an anxiety disorder in which you are frequently or constantly troubled by ideas or images that stick in your mind and that you can't ignore (obsessions). These troubling and sometimes bizarre thoughts cause anxiety and compel you to behave in an unreasonable way. You may carry out repetitive, ritualistic acts (compulsions) to reduce this anxiety. Between 1% and 2.5% of the U.S. population suffers from OCD.
